Detailed Comparison

MetricEducation advisers and school inspectorsTelephonistsDifference
Median Annual£44,405£24,645+£19,760
Mean Annual£45,125£25,678+£19,447
Monthly£3,700£2,054+£1,646
Weekly£854£474+£380
Hourly£21.35£11.85+£9.50
